Its blimmin freezing here.

As you know we re-insulated and re-boarded the bunny shed recently so I'm happy that thats as toasty as it can be and their cardboard snuggle (they prefer this to a wooden one) box and upstairs bedroom are stuffed to the brim with snuggly straw. The snuggle box has been wrapped in blankets at for night time, an extra fleecy blanket on the floor of the shed and a heavy curtain across the door to try and prevent drafts.

Its not quite the same as Daisy's lap of luxury but I think its the best I can do for them. I still worry though.

What does everyone else do?
